Address 0 DCR

DsbA8xK3BL4wDDmB1L4P6ez5EQx959E2GvJ

Confirmed

Total Received11.29832531 DCR
Total Sent11.29832531 DCR
Final Balance0 DCR
No. Transactions2

Transactions